Klimt portrait becomes second most expensive artwork sold at auction

The most expensive painting ever sold at auction remains the Salvator Mundi, attributed to Leonardo da Vinci, which was bought for US$450 million in 2017.

“Full-length society portraits of this impressive scale and from Klimt’s pinnacle period (1912-17) are exceptionally rare; the majority in major museum collections,” Sotheby’s said of Tuesday’s sale.

“The painting offered this evening was one of only two such commissioned portraits remaining in private hands,” it added in a statement.

For Klimt, the past auction record for his work was held by Lady with a Fan, which sold for £85.3 million (US$108.8 million) in London in 2023.
